Ecoville's Commitment to Sustainability
The Ecoville Effect is a pioneering initiative driven by a vision of a sustainable future. Recognizing the growing environmental impact of plastic waste, Ecoville, a joint venture between the Kolkata Municipal Corporation and STARLITE, aims to revolutionize the building and construction industry by transforming discarded plastic into valuable and sustainable building materials.
India generates a substantial amount of plastic waste annually, posing a significant environmental challenge. With an estimated 32 million metric tons of packaging waste generated each year, representing 12-15% of total Municipal Solid Waste (MSW), the need for effective waste management solutions is critical.
Traditional waste management practices often involve landfilling, which has detrimental environmental consequences. However, a significant portion of this waste, including post-consumer plastic packaging, can be effectively recycled and repurposed. Ecoville leverages this opportunity by transforming discarded plastic into high-quality, eco-friendly building materials.

The Ecoville Manufacturing Process
Ecoville is collaborating with the Kolkata Municipal Corporation to effectively collect and divert post-consumer waste from landfills. At our state-of-the-art Material Recovery Facility, we employ advanced sorting technologies to meticulously separate plastics, textiles, and other valuable materials, maximizing resource recovery and minimizing environmental impact.
Preparation & Sorting
The process begins with the careful collection and sorting of various types of plastic waste, ensuring that only suitable materials are used.
Processing & Extrusion
Collected plastic is cleaned, shredded, and melted down. High-pressure extrusion transforms the molten plastic into a homogenous and durable material.
Compression
The extruded material is then compressed using high pressure to form the desired shapes, such as boards and lumber.
Formation
The compressed material is further shaped and cooled to achieve the desired dimensions and properties.
